The history and evolution of Publix Super Markets

Publix Super Markets has come a long way since it's humble beginnings in 1930. The company was started by George W. Jenkins, who opened his first grocery store in Winter Haven, Florida. From there, he went on to develop the Publix brand into what it is today: a supermarket chain with over 1,200 stores across the United States.

Despite its growth, Publix Super Markets has remained true to its roots and its commitment to providing its customers with fresh, high-quality products at competitive prices. Over the years, the company has also developed a reputation for exceptional customer service, which has helped to set it apart from other supermarket chains.
